Keeping these values and objectives in your mind, LSRJ has created a number of winning products, including the Reproductive Justice Fellowship Program (RJFP) in 2010.

RJFP is the just reproductive fairness fellowship from inside the nation for previous legislation school graduates. They get to invest yearly at a positioning company, including the nationwide Latina Institute for Reproductive Health or Advocates for Youth, engaging in federal policy are employed in Washington, D.C.

In 2014, LSRJ revealed an HIV component of the RJFP program that places participants at companies directed by females of color, particularly excellent Women’s Network and SisterLove in Oakland and Atlanta.

“the members were thrilled with this program, as they choose ways to generate reproductive liberties and justice lawyering their jobs in an industry that doesn’t feature numerous job spaces every year,” Andrus said. “Now the jobs of seven to nine lawyers tend to be launched every single year due to the RJFP.”
